WebEnthalpy is the total heat content of a system. The enthalpy of reaction (ΔHrxn) is the change in enthalpy due to a chemical reaction. WebAug 8, 2024 · Endothermic and Exothermic Reactions. Endothermic and exothermic reactions can be thought of as having energy as either a reactant of the reaction or a product. Endothermic reactions require energy, so energy is a reactant. Recall that the determining factors for spontaneity of a reaction are the enthalpy and entropy changes that occur for the system. The free energy change of a reaction is a mathematical combination of the enthalpy change and the entropy change. ΔGo = ΔHo − TΔSo. definition of someone who likes pain
